Q: How does pagination work in the Quillmark public API? A: All list endpoints use cursor-based pagination with a default page size of 25. Cursors expire after 24 hours. Maintainers regenerating the cursor signing key must unlock the key store using the recovery passphrase below.

unlock words, fahof-tawif: fenwyn-istath

Because older consumers had never published reference schemas, validation failed registry-wide and event ingestion queued up for roughly forty minutes. As a new contractor, note that compatibility changes require a dry-run against the staging registry first; that step was skipped here. The recovery deploy that restored the previous mode is recorded below.

session token of yageg-kagap = htk9_89026285c

Subject: Memtrace cut-over complete

Team,

Cut-over to Memtrace v2 for GPU memory profiling finished last night. Old v1 agents are disabled; any tickets referencing v1 dashboards should be closed as resolved-by-migration. Sampling overhead is now under 2% and allocation traces include kernel names. Known gap: profiles older than 30 days were not migrated. Point customers at the v2 docs for setup questions. For reference when troubleshooting, the agent now runs with the following configuration.

settings of bagaf-bawip:
[aldax]
port = 5000
region = south-4
host = aldax.brasklabs.corp
team = brivan
timeout_ms = 2000
retries = 2

Team — the deep-link cut-over for the Fennwick app finished last night. All links now route through the new Pathjoy resolver; the old redirect host is deprecated and will 410 after month-end. If customers report broken links, confirm their app version is 6.2 or later before escalating. For reference when troubleshooting, the resolver currently runs with the configuration below.

service settings:
quenath:
  log_level: debug
  metrics_host: metrics.quenath.tolvaqlabs.internal
  pin: 5167
  pool_size: 8